All elements have special properties that make them useful to humans. For example:



 alkali metal, francium can be used to make explosives.

 alkaline earth metal, magnesium is used to make light weight metal alloys for airplanes.

 Transition metal, tantalum is used to make cell phones and ipods.

 Halogen, fluorine is used to protect tooth decay and is a common ingredient in toothpaste.

 Noble gas, helium is used to lift hot air balloons and fill blimps.







So what is unobtanium used for?

Your project over the break is to predict the use and properties of unobtanium. Use the information below to guide

your answer.



1. Decide what unobtanium is used for and why it is so precious to humans. Be creative! You can make

unobtanium into anything you can imagine! What new technologies are the humans using in the film that might

require new elements? How do you think human society will change in the future? What new needs will

humans have in the future? Do we need a special element to fuel our flying cars? Do we need a special element

to use as a new cure to cancer? Will we need a new source of fuel after the fossil fuels disappear in 50-75

years? Is unobtanium used to make the new spaceships that transport the humans to various planets and

moons? The possibilities are endless! (10 points)



2. After you have chosen the use of unobtanium you need to create a square from the periodic table to show

unobtanium’s characteristics. Where does unobtanium fit into the periodic table? (10 points)



a. What is unobtaniums symbol?

b. What is the atomic number? Atomic mass?

c. Is unobtanium a metal, non-metal or metalloid?

d. Is it an alkali metal, an alkaline earth metal, a transition metal, a halogen or noble gas?

e. What period does it fall into? What group?

f. How many valence electrons does it have?

g. Does it have a full valence shell?

h. Is it highly reactive or inert?

i. Is it a heavy atom (located at the bottom of the table, or a light atom located at the top of the table?



3. At the end of the movie, the humans are forcibly removed from Pandora. How will the humans survive without

unobtanium after they can no longer abuse Pandora and the Na’vi? Write a short narrative of what life is like on

earth without unobtanium. (10 points)







Remember: There are no wrong answers! Just create this element using your imagination and your

knowledge of the periodic table!
